WHAT TYPE OF MATERIAL ESCAPED FROM THE REACTOR?

Three types of radioactive materials escaped the reactor:

  1. GASES such as Xe and Kr and VOLATILE SUBSTANCES such as I2 and RuO4
  2. CONDENSIBLE VAPOURS such as Te and Cs (atoms or hydroxide)
  3. PARTICULATES. These range in size from aerosol particles (<2 microns) to large pieces of burning debris

Gases, Vapours and aerosol particles were carried into the atmosphere by convection and travelled large distances from the accident.
